
oil for deep frying
50g/1¾oz cornflour
1 free-range egg white
30ml/1fl oz ice-cold fizzy water
6 prawns
6 ready-made rice pancakes
150g/5¼oz mixed stir-fry vegetables, from a packet
1 tbsp oyster sauce
Heat the oil for deep frying. (CAUTION: Hot oil can be very dangerous. Do not leave unattended.)
Mix the cornflour, egg and water together to make a batter.
Divide the prawns, mixed stir-fry vegetables and oyster sauce between the rice pancakes and wrap them to form six pancakes.
Dip the prawn parcels in the batter and then put straight into the hot oil and deep fry for 2-3 minutes or until crisp and golden. Drain on kitchen paper and serve.
